Background It’s inevitable that we have to do something about climate change. Not only reduce, reuse and recycle, but we can actively contribute to protect our planet and take direct action. Environmental pollution is an enormous problem and the lack of recycling is an even bigger challenge. Therefore, our ambition when starting this project was to find ways how grassroots sport can become an active change-maker and contributor to protecting our natural environment. Objectives Project aims to promote sport and physical activities that not only contribute to better health, but also have a positive impact on the environment.Objectives of the project are: ● to promote and develop new methods of environmental education through sport,● to increase the number of organized eco-friendly sport events,● to generate public awareness about possible connection of sport and protection of environment,● to improve knowledge and experience of sport clubs about eco-friendly sport. Implementation Our motivation has been turned into many activities and events to achieve our ambitious aim and objectives: research on good practices; development of new methods and activities involving environmental education through sport;publication for trainers about Eco-Friendly Sports; 48 local eco-friendly sport events; meetings and conferences; videos and podcasts production; raising awareness campaign on social media.The project has been implemented in the period 01/01/2020–31/03/2022.
